Payroll Supervisor Empire State University is seeking a Payroll Supervisor in the Office of Human Resources. The Payroll Supervisor is responsible for the day-to-day supervision and administration of payroll operations for SUNY Empire, ensuring the accurate and timely processing of payroll in accordance with SUNY, New York State Office of the State Comptroller (OSC), Department of Civil Service, collective bargaining agreements, and applicable federal and state laws. The incumbent provides operational leadership for payroll administration, develops and implements process improvements, establishes internal controls, oversees payroll policies and procedures, and serves as the university's subject matter expert on payroll operations. The position also leads strategic initiatives to improve payroll efficiency, reporting, and compliance, with a particular emphasis on SUNY Extra Service administration and faculty compensation monitoring. Primary Duties and Responsibilities Payroll Operations Supervise the processing of all SUNY payroll transactions to ensure accuracy, timeliness, and compliance with applicable laws, regulations, policies, and collective bargaining agreements. Review and approve payroll transactions prior to submission to the Office of the State Comptroller. Ensure proper interpretation and application of payroll rules, earnings codes, deductions, leave accruals, and salary calculations. Research and resolve complex payroll issues while exercising sound judgment and independent decision-making. SUNY Extra Service Administration Develop, implement, and oversee comprehensive processes for administering SUNY Extra Service payments. Create monitoring tools and reporting mechanisms to ensure compliance with SUNY Extra Service policies and workload limitations. Monitor faculty compensation to identify potential compliance issues, payment trends, and operational risks. Partner with Academic Affairs, Deans, and department administrators to improve Extra Service planning, approvals, and documentation. Recommend procedural improvements that enhance transparency, efficiency, and compliance. Process Improvement and Operational Excellence Evaluate existing payroll workflows and identify opportunities to streamline business processes through automation, standardization, and technology. Develop sustainable operational procedures that improve service delivery while reducing processing time and administrative burden. Design reports, dashboards, and tracking mechanisms that support operational decision-making. Lead payroll-related improvement initiatives from concept through implementation. Policy and Compliance Interpret and administer payroll policies in accordance with: SUNY policies and procedures New York State Office of the State Comptroller regulations Department of Civil Service rules Internal Revenue Service regulations Collective bargaining agreements Review, interpret, and implement New York State Office of the State Comptroller (OSC) Payroll Bulletins, SUNY guidance, and other applicable payroll regulations; communicate changes and ensure payroll processes, policies, and procedures remain compliant. Develop, maintain, and update payroll procedures and internal operating guidelines. Ensure appropriate internal controls are established and maintained. Recommend policy revisions based upon operational experience and changing regulatory requirements. Leadership and Supervision Supervise payroll staff, including assigning work, establishing priorities, coaching, training, and evaluating performance. Promote a collaborative, customer-focused work environment. Establish performance expectations emphasizing accuracy, accountability, innovation, independent judgement and continuous improvement. Reporting and Analytics Develop and analyze payroll reports to identify trends, monitor compliance, and support institutional planning. Produce reports related to faculty workload, Extra Service, overtime, payroll expenditures, and other operational metrics. Utilize data to recommend operational improvements and support leadership decision-making. Customer Service Serve as the university's payroll resource for employees, supervisors, and administrators. Provide guidance on payroll policies, procedures, and regulatory requirements. Communicate complex payroll information clearly and professionally while exercising sound judgment in resolving issues. Job Requirements: Required Qualifications Bachelor's degree in Accounting, Business Administration, Human Resources, Public Administration, Finance, or closely related field. Three to five years of progressively responsible payroll administration experience. Experience processing New York State payroll or payroll within a public higher education environment preferred. Supervisory experience. Demonstrated experience interpreting complex payroll regulations and policies. Experience developing operational procedures and implementing process improvements. Advanced proficiency with Microsoft Excel and payroll reporting tools. Required Knowledge, Skills, and Abilities Thorough knowledge of payroll laws, regulations, and compliance requirements. Ability to analyze complex payroll issues and exercise sound independent judgment. Demonstrated ability to identify operational inefficiencies and implement practical solutions. Strong analytical and critical thinking skills. Ability to develop policies, procedures, and internal controls. Ability to manage multiple priorities while maintaining exceptional attention to detail. Strong organizational and project management skills. Excellent written and verbal communication skills. Ability to build collaborative working relationships across the university. Ability to interpret policies while considering operational impacts, exercising discretion, and making well-reasoned recommendations rather than relying solely on rigid application of rules. Demonstrated commitment to continuous improvement, innovation, and customer service. Preferred Qualifications Experience with SUNY payroll operations. Experience administering SUNY Extra Service. Experience working with the New York State Office of the State Comptroller payroll system. Experience with Business Intelligence (BI) reporting and payroll analytics. Knowledge of New York State Civil Service laws and SUNY collective bargaining agreements. Special Information This position is located in Saratoga Springs, New York.
